Sure! Let's compare the body systems of a frog to human body systems.

1. Skeletal System:
- In frogs, the skeleton is made up of bones and cartilage similar to humans.
- However, frogs have a more simplified skeletal structure with fewer bones compared to humans.

2. Muscular System:
- Frogs have skeletal muscles that allow them to move and jump.
- Similarly, humans also have skeletal muscles that control body movements.

3. Digestive System:
- Frogs have a relatively simpler digestive system compared to humans.
- They have a mouth, esophagus, stomach, and intestines for digestion and absorption of nutrients.
- Humans have a more complex digestive system, including organs such as the mouth, esophagus, stomach, small intestine, and large intestine, along with accessory organs like the liver, gallbladder, and pancreas.

4. Respiratory System:
- Frogs have lungs, but they also breathe through their skin, using a process called cutaneous respiration.
- Humans primarily rely on the lungs for respiration, with the exchange of gases occurring in the alveoli.

5. Circulatory System:
- Frogs have a three-chambered heart, with two atria and one ventricle.
- In contrast, humans have a four-chambered heart, with two atria and two ventricles.
- Frogs also have a closed circulatory system, similar to humans, where blood is contained within vessels.

6. Nervous System:
- Frogs have a central nervous system consisting of a brain and a spinal cord.
- Humans have a more complex central nervous system, including the brain, spinal cord, and peripheral nervous system, made up of nerves throughout the body.

7. Reproductive System:
- Frogs have separate sexes, with males possessing testes and females having ovaries.
- Humans also have separate sexes, with males having testes and females having ovaries. However, human reproduction is more complex, involving internal fertilization and a nine-month gestation period.

These are just some of the major body systems in frogs and humans, and there are many more detailed differences between them.

To create a presentation comparing your chosen organism's body systems to human body systems, you will need to gather information about both the chosen organism and the human body systems. Here are the steps to follow:

1. Choose an organism: Select an organism for your presentation. It could be any living organism such as a fish, bird, reptile, mammal, or even an invertebrate like a snail or squid. Make sure the organism has well-defined body systems to compare with human body systems.

2. Research the chosen organism: Start by conducting research on the chosen organism's body systems. Identify the major body systems such as circulatory, respiratory, digestive, nervous, skeletal, muscular, reproductive, and any other relevant systems. Look for details about their structure, function, and any unique adaptations they possess.

3. Research human body systems: Simultaneously, gather information on the human body systems. Understand the structure, function, and significant features of each system. This will help you provide a basis for comparison between the chosen organism and humans.

4. Structure your presentation: Organize your presentation in a logical manner. You can choose to compare each body system individually or group them together based on their functions or similarities. Ensure that you cover all the relevant systems in both the chosen organism and the human body.

5. Create slides: Use presentation software like PowerPoint or Google Slides to create slides for your presentation. Include relevant images, diagrams, and charts to enhance understanding and visual appeal. Make sure to label the different body parts or systems effectively.

6. Compare and contrast: For each body system, explain the similarities and differences between the chosen organism and humans. Discuss how each system functions in both organisms and any adaptations that might exist in the chosen organism. Highlight specific anatomical or physiological variations between the two.

7. Include examples and visual aids: Incorporate specific examples or case studies to strengthen your presentation. You can include examples of how the body systems of the chosen organism allow it to excel in certain environments or perform specific tasks.

8. Practice and present: Practice your presentation multiple times to ensure it flows smoothly and you are comfortable with the content. Speak clearly, maintain eye contact, and engage with your audience during the presentation. Use your slides as visual cues, but remember to deliver the information verbally and not rely solely on the slides.

Remember, thorough research and clear communication are key to creating an informative and engaging presentation comparing your chosen organism's body systems to human body systems.
